Taken from a PBS interview:
Tell me about your work for Rudy Giuliani.
Rudy Giuliani hired me because I was recommended by his political consultant and because I love baseball. I hate to admit this, but I brought my baseball card collection to show him, because I'd heard he was a fanatic Yankee fan, and I figured this would be a way that we could bond. We ended up talking for 22 minutes. My whole interview with Rudy Giuliani in 1993 lasted for 22 minutes, and at least 19 of the 22 minutes was focused on baseball. So I don't know if he got it right or wrong; all I know is that this was a guy who understood the value of words and understood the value of language, but even more than that, it's the power of personality. You know, you have asked me what matters in research and how do you apply different components. What matters most in politics is personality. It's not issues; it's not image. It's who you are and what you represent. And this guy, from the very beginning of his administration, even if people disagreed with what he was doing, they trusted him to do it, and even if they didn't like him, they respected him.
My job as a pollster is to understand what really matters. Those levers of importance -- sometimes they're called levers; sometimes they're called triggers. What causes people to buy a product? What causes someone to pull a lever and get them to vote? I need to know the specifics of that. And in politics, more often than not, it's about the personality and the character of the individual rather than where they stand, and that's exactly the opposite of what your viewers will think.
